> +  microchip,enable-anti-parallel:
> +    description:
> +      Enable anti-parallel diode mode operation.
> +      MCP9984/84D/85/85D and MCP9933/33D support reading two external diodes
> +      in anti-parallel connection on the same set of pins.
> +    type: boolean
> +
> +  microchip,beta1:
> +    description:
> +      Set beta compensation value for external channel 1.
> +      <0> 0.050
> +      <1> 0.066
> +      <2> 0.087
> +      <3> 0.114
> +      <4> 0.150
> +      <5> 0.197
> +      <6> 0.260
> +      <7> 0.342
> +      <8> 0.449
> +      <9> 0.591
> +      <10> 0.778
> +      <11> 1.024
> +      <12> 1.348
> +      <13> 1.773
> +      <14> 2.333
> +      <15> Diode_Mode
> +      <16> Auto
> +      - Diode_Mode is used when measuring a discrete thermal diode
> +      or a CPU diode that functions like a discrete thermal diode.
> +      - Auto enables beta auto-detection. The chip monitors
> +      external diode/transistor and determines the optimum
> +      setting.
> +    $ref: /schemas/types.yaml#/definitions/uint32
> +    default: 16

Missing max/min constraints on the property.

> +  microchip,resistance-comp-ch1-2-enable:
> +    description:
> +      Enable resistance error correction(REC) for external channels 1 and 2.
> +      The chip internal hardware counterbalances the parasitic resistance in
> +      series with the external diodes. The compensation can be activated or
> +      disabled in hardware for both channels 1 and 2 at the same time.
> +    type: boolean

On the previous version I objected to this wording for the property,
where it is being used as an enable, and instead said that it should
indicate the presence of the parasitic resistance. Did I miss some sort
of new justification for it still talking about being an enable?
